Добавлен функционал для отображения счетчика поставок, требующих одобрения, в компоненте SuppliesDashboard. Реализован GraphQL запрос для получения данных оPendingSuppliesCount, обновлены соответствующие компоненты и резолверы. Добавлены уведомления о количестве ожидающих заказов и заявок на партнерство.
This commit is contained in:
@ -43,6 +43,9 @@ export const typeDefs = gql`
|
||||
# Заказы поставок расходников
|
||||
supplyOrders: [SupplyOrder!]!
|
||||
|
||||
# Счетчик поставок, требующих одобрения
|
||||
pendingSuppliesCount: PendingSuppliesCount!
|
||||
|
||||
# Логистика организации
|
||||
myLogistics: [Logistics!]!
|
||||
|
||||
@ -579,6 +582,12 @@ export const typeDefs = gql`
|
||||
quantity: Int!
|
||||
}
|
||||
|
||||
type PendingSuppliesCount {
|
||||
supplyOrders: Int!
|
||||
incomingRequests: Int!
|
||||
total: Int!
|
||||
}
|
||||
|
||||
type SupplyOrderProcessInfo {
|
||||
role: String! # Роль организации в процессе (SELLER, FULFILLMENT, LOGIST)
|
||||
supplier: String! # Название поставщика
|
||||
|
Reference in New Issue
Block a user